Montgomery College and University of Maryland Global Campus Announce Dual Admission Program

New Program Streamlines Associate's to Bachelor's Pathway

Montgomery College (MC) and the University of Maryland Global Campus (UMGC) announced a new dual admissions program in which students are simultaneously admitted to both Montgomery College and UMGC. Under the new program, Degree Destination: MC to UMGC, those students who complete an associate degree transfer credit seamlessly toward a bachelor’s degree at UMGC.

The two institutions announced the new program at a signing ceremony held on Montgomery College’s Central Services building in Rockville on September 18, 2024.

“This is an exciting opportunity for students in Maryland,” said Dr. Jermaine F. Williams, president of Montgomery College. “They can start at MC, unlock their potential in a supportive environment, and seamlessly continue their educational journey with UMGC. This is a great example of how we are providing tools and support to ensure students can complete their degrees successfully.”  

The dual admission program complements UMGC’s existing Maryland Completion Scholarship program, which allows Maryland community college graduates to transfer to UMGC and earn a bachelor’s degree for $12,000 or less.

“This new program is another tangible sign of our two institutions’ commitment to student success and creating affordable pathways to a four-year degree,” said Gregory Fowler, president of UMGC. “Knowing from the start that you have already been accepted to UMGC and have a scholarship that reduces the cost of your education can provide great momentum toward completion.”

Benefits of dual admission include acceptance of all Montgomery College transfer credits; co-advising with UMGC advisors to ensure Montgomery College courses align with the chosen UMGC program; and access to UMGC’s lifetime career services and library resources, including research help, guides, and writing and citation tutorials. UMGC also waives the $50 application fee for undergraduate transfer students enrolled at Montgomery College.

UMGC has been recognized by U.S. News Short List as the top university in the nation for transfer students. UMGC enrolled more than 600 new transfers in fall 2023.

Even more, it has a 100 percent acceptance rate, compared with 65 percent for higher education as a whole.
